I regularly watch BBC Songs of Praise and today Thea Bristow made an appearance in celebration of the 20th anniversary of the National Lottery.

She refers to some of her charitable donations and the cameras visit Plainmoor to see the Bristow Bench. The programme can be seen on BBC iPlayer and for those not wishing to view the whole episode, the feature commences at 25:37 minutes and continues until 28:50.

She mentions the purchase of some woodlands and as I no longer live in Torbay I shall be pleased if someone will advise me where these woods are?
